Pair Trading with Ebro Foods and TreeHouse Foods

The main advantage of trading using opposite Ebro Foods and TreeHouse Foods posit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Ebro Foods position performs unexpectedly, TreeHouse Foods can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in TreeHouse Foods will offset losses from the drop in TreeHouse Foods' long position.
The idea behind Ebro Foods SA and TreeHouse Foods p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
